Wrexham 10K
The Wrexham 10K is scheduled for Sunday 25th April 2027 and starts and finishes on Queen Street in the centre of Wrexham. The course combines town centre roads with a middle section of countryside lanes, with a mix of faster sections and some small inclines and views.
Race headquarters are located at Queen Street. Parking is available in nearby town centre car parks within a short walk of the start and finish. Roads on the route will be fully closed for the safety of runners and marshals, and spectators are asked to stay off the course until runners have passed. The organiser provides information for residents about temporary road closures.
Runners receive a finishers medal and event goodies. There is a race cut off time of 90 minutes and roads will reopen in line with the event pace; runners who fall behind may be asked to withdraw for safety. Minimum age to enter is 15 years.
On race day there will be event music and a help desk. The event aims to have one water station around the halfway point and water available at the start and finish areas; runners are encouraged to bring a suitable bottle to carry during the race. Prizes are awarded to the top three male and top three female finishers and across seven age group categories for both men and women. Visit the organization's website for the most recent information.
